Combining Alcohol and Xanax .25mg?
It's really important to understand that drinking alcohol while taking Xanax might lead to some seriously dangerous consequences. Both alcohol and Xanax are depressants which means they suppress your brain activity. When you combine them together, the effects will increase much intense, leading to problems like extreme drowsiness, slowed breathing, confusion, and even coma in worst-case situations. It's simply not worth the risk.
- Your best option is to avoid alcohol altogether while you are taking Xanax.
- Talk with your doctor about any questions or concerns you have regarding medication and alcohol.
